WPPI Energy: Stoughton homeowners begin net zero energy pursuit, demonstrate energy savings

During a special dedication ceremony on Thursday, April 29 John and Rebecca Scheller celebrated the completion of what is anticipated to be Dane County’s first verified net zero energy home – a home that is capable of producing as much energy as consumed.

Through WPPI Energy’s GreenMax Home initiative, the Schellers built a home that combines energy efficient construction methods and practices with onsite renewable energy technologies to achieve net zero energy use.
